Social Security CostofLiving Adjustment increase for 2025 Hamilton County COC. Nearly 68 million Social Security beneficiaries will see a 2.5% COLA beginning in January 2025. Based on the increase in the Consumer Price Index (CPI-W) from the third quarter of 2023 through the third quarter of 2024, Social Security and Supplemental Security Income (SSI) beneficiaries will receive a 2.5 percent COLA for 2025
